Why Sofa Cleaning Matters for South Wimbledon Homes
A sofa often takes the hardest use in the house. Daily contact leaves behind natural oils from skin and hair, while food spills, drink marks, and dust can settle deep into the fibres. Over time, these issues create a dull appearance and may contribute to unpleasant odours. Regular s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on helps reverse that buildup and keeps your furniture looking inviting.
There is also a hygiene angle. Upholstery can trap allergens such as dust mites, pollen, pet dander, and microscopic debris. For allergy sufferers or families with children and pets, cleaning the sofa is not just about appearance. It can support a fresher and more comfortable indoor environment. That is why many households choose professional sofa cleaning South Wimbledon rather than relying on surface-level vacuuming alone.
Another reason to prioritise upholstery care is protection. Dirt particles can act like tiny abrasives, weakening fibres with repeated use. Spills that are left untreated may become permanent stains. With the right approach, however, a sofa clean can extend the life of your furniture and reduce the need for costly replacement.
Common Problems Seen During Upholstery Cleaning
Every sofa tells a story. Some show the effects of active family life, while others need attention due to long-term neglect. A sofa cleaning technician in South Wimbledon often comes across a similar set of issues, including:
- Food and drink spills
- Pet hair and pet odours
- General traffic marks on seat cushions
- Armrest discolouration from skin contact
- Dust and allergens trapped in the fabric
- Ink, makeup, or cosmetic stains
- Water marks from failed DIY attempts
These problems can occur on almost any material, but the treatment required may differ greatly. That is why sofa cleaning South Wimbledon is never a one-size-fits-all service. A trained cleaner will inspect the fabric type, identify the stain, and choose the safest method for the job.
For example, a synthetic fabric may tolerate hot water extraction, while delicate upholstery may need low-moisture or specialist cleaning. Leather requires its own care routine, using suitable products that clean without drying the surface. By selecting the right process, professionals can improve appearance while protecting the structure of the sofa.
Understanding Different Sofa Fabrics
Knowing your sofa’s material helps explain why professional treatment matters. Different fabrics react differently to moisture, heat, agitation, and cleaning solutions. When people search for s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on, they are often surprised to learn how much the fabric type influences results.
Common upholstery types
- Cotton blends: Comfortable and popular, but they can absorb stains quickly.
- Microfibre: Durable and practical, though it still benefits from deep cleaning.
- Velvet: Luxurious but delicate, needing careful handling.
- Linen: Light and attractive, but prone to marking.
- Leather: Strong and stylish, but requires conditioning and appropriate products.
- Synthetic fabrics: Often resilient, yet dirt can still become embedded over time.
Because each material behaves differently, an experienced upholstery cleaner will test products before treating the full sofa. This is especially important for homes with higher-value furniture, designer pieces, or antique items. Professional upholstery cleaning in South Wimbledon is about balancing effectiveness with fabric safety.
It is also worth remembering that some sofas have removable cushion covers, while others are fixed. That affects access, drying time, and overall technique. A good cleaner will adapt the process to suit the item rather than forcing the same method onto every sofa.
What Happens During a Sofa Cleaning Appointment?
A well-organised sofa cleaning South Wimbledon appointment typically begins with an assessment. The cleaner checks fabric type, colourfastness, stain location, and overall soil level. This stage is important because it determines the safest and most effective treatment plan.
After assessment, the sofa is usually vacuumed thoroughly to remove loose dust, crumbs, pet hair, and surface debris. This prepares the upholstery for deep cleaning and helps prevent dry soil from being pushed further into the fibres. In many cases, pre-treatment is applied to problem areas to loosen stubborn marks before the main cleaning begins.
Depending on the fabric, a technician may use hot water extraction, low-moisture encapsulation, dry cleaning methods, or specialist hand cleaning. The chosen process is designed to lift dirt while protecting the material. A professional s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on service will also pay attention to seams, armrests, headrests, and piping, where dirt often accumulates most heavily.
Deep cleaning methods explained
Hot water extraction is a popular technique for many fabric sofas. It injects a cleaning solution into the upholstery and extracts it along with loosened dirt. This can be highly effective for refreshing heavily used furniture, although drying time must be managed carefully.
Low-moisture cleaning is useful where fast drying is a priority or where fabric cannot tolerate excess water. It uses less moisture while still helping to break down embedded dirt. This is often a good option for busy households seeking practical sofa cleaning South Wimbledon results with minimal disruption.
Dry cleaning may be preferred for especially delicate fabrics. Rather than saturating the upholstery, it relies on solvent-based or specialised treatments to remove dirt safely. The best method depends on the sofa’s material, the type of staining, and the level of soiling.
Why technique matters
Incorrect cleaning can lead to shrinkage, colour bleeding, ring marks, or fibre damage. That is why professional knowledge is so valuable. A skilled technician knows when to use more power and when to use restraint. For many homeowners, that expertise makes s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on the smarter long-term option.

How Often Should a Sofa Be Cleaned?
The ideal cleaning schedule depends on how much the sofa is used and what it is exposed to. In many homes, a deep clean every 6 to 12 months is a sensible starting point. However, high-traffic households may need sofa cleaning South Wimbledon more frequently.
If you have pets, allergies, small children, or a light-coloured sofa, regular cleaning becomes even more important. Sofas in shared living rooms or rental properties may also need closer attention. Rather than waiting until a sofa looks visibly dirty, it is often better to clean it before buildup becomes obvious.
A good rule is to pay attention to the signs. If the sofa smells stale, feels sticky, looks patchy, or seems to hold onto dust, it may be time for a professional s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on. Early action helps avoid stubborn stains and deep-set odours.
DIY Sofa Care vs Professional Upholstery Cleaning
Many people try home cleaning before booking a professional service. Basic care such as vacuuming, spot cleaning, and fabric-safe wiping can certainly help. Still, DIY methods have limits. In fact, using too much water, the wrong detergent, or aggressive scrubbing can make the problem worse.
Professional sofa cleaning South Wimbledon services bring specialist equipment, training, and appropriate cleaning chemistry. That means deeper soil removal and lower risk of fabric damage. Professionals also know how to identify which stains can be treated successfully and which require caution.
Here is a simple comparison:
- DIY care: Good for maintenance, light marks, and routine dust removal.
- Professional care: Better for deep stains, odours, large sofas, and delicate materials.
Used together, both approaches work well. Routine cleaning at home keeps the sofa in better condition between professional visits. Then a s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on appointment can restore deeper freshness when needed.
What Affects the Cost of Sofa Cleaning in South Wimbledon?
Prices can vary depending on several factors. Since every sofa is different, most providers base their pricing on the actual work involved. Common factors include the sofa size, fabric type, number of seats, stain severity, and whether special treatments are required.
For example, a small two-seater in good condition may cost less to clean than a large corner sofa with pet odour and multiple stains. Leather care can also differ from fabric cleaning because conditioning and specialised products may be involved. If a sofa requires extra treatment for ink, makeup, or drink spills, that may influence the final price.

Preparing Your Sofa for Cleaning
A little preparation makes the process smoother and helps the technician get started efficiently. Before your sofa cleaning South Wimbledon appointment, it can help to remove loose items such as cushions, blankets, and toys from the area around the sofa. If you have specific stains you want treated, make a note of where they are and what caused them.
You should also avoid applying random home remedies just before the appointment. Some cleaning products can react badly with professional solutions or set the stain further. Instead, keep the area as untouched as possible and let the cleaner inspect the fabric properly.
If you have pets, it is wise to keep them away from the furniture during and after cleaning until it has fully dried. This helps prevent re-soiling and ensures the best finish. A clean environment supports the result, especially when the goal is high-quality upholstery cleaning in South Wimbledon.
Useful preparation checklist
- Remove small items from the sofa and surrounding floor space.
- Point out any known stains or problem areas.
- Make a note of fabric type if you know it.
- Avoid pre-treating marks with unknown products.
- Allow enough drying time after cleaning.

Maintaining Results After Sofa Cleaning
Once your sofa has been professionally cleaned, it makes sense to protect the result. Simple habits can preserve the fresh look for longer and reduce the need for frequent deep cleaning. A few small changes can make a noticeable difference.
Vacuum the sofa weekly using an upholstery attachment. Rotate cushions where possible so wear is distributed more evenly. Deal with spills promptly by blotting with a clean cloth rather than rubbing. If your sofa is in direct sunlight, consider using blinds or curtains to slow fading. These habits support the results of sofa cleaning in South Wimbledon and help your furniture stay attractive.
